Force restart Apple watch 4 fails

I am trying to force restart my Aplle watch 4.

I do as instructed (press crown + button for minimum 10s and release on apple logo) and the watch starts up and halts on passcode screen. Correct passcode does not work.

The watch is unpaired with phone.


Is there another way to reboot the watch in order to re-pair ?

The watch is not as unpaired as you think because it still has a passcode. Follow the second procedure in If you forgot your Apple Watch passcode - Apple Support (note the requirement for charger power) and you will probably be able to clear the passcode and wipe the watch ready to begin re-pairing and setup. If that doesn’t work after a few attempts Contact Support and seek further advice direct from Apple.
